

WaterJet Maintenance Made Easy
Those of you that are operating water jets are all too familiar with the need to periodically remove the residual garnet or mud that accumulates in the tank. This “mud” is that natural waste material created by using the water jet can be removed in many different ways and with a predictable trade off of expense to convenience. image_1The operation follows the simple theory that if you can turn a solid into a flowable liquid( Slurry) it can be moved easily. There is no magic to this, all we did was use a suitable pump that is designed to pump a slurry solution, combined it will a filter and suction, and a nozzle that mixes water with the solid mud at the bottom of the tank to create the slurry.
Read More We then pump the solution into one or more 55 gallon barrels, allow the solids to settle and the water flow back into the water jet tank.
Using a single barrel you have to allow the mixture to settle several times before the barrel will be full of mud and not water. Using multiple barrels, as shown with the three barrel operation, the mud in the first barrel settles as the second and third barrels are filling and the operation runs faster and more efficiently. Our standard pump operates at a capacity of 25 GPM, greater capacity pumps are available.
Pump capacity, settling times, thickness of the mud turning into slurry are all dependent on the operator of the system. It is not unusual however to be able to capture 55 gallons of mud in about as many minutes, including pumping and settling time. If the system is left set up to remove a barrel or two every time an equal number or barrels of fresh garnet is added to the water jet hopper a messy and invconvenient job becomes a short easy maintenance issue perhaps once a month. The benefit of ending up with easily handled 55 gal drums of mud makes storing and disposing of the mud much less of a hassle.
